Do not remember the sins of my youth, nor my transgressions. 

I have blotted out, like a thick cloud, your transgressions, and like a cloud, your sins. § I, even I, am He who blots out your transgressions for My own sake; and I will not remember your sins. § “Come now, and let us reason together,” says the Lord, “though your sins are like scarlet, they shall be as white as snow; though they are red like crimson, they shall be as wool.” § I will forgive their iniquity, and their sin I will remember no more. § You will cast all our sins into the depths of the sea.

You have lovingly delivered my soul from the pit of corruption, for You have cast all my sins behind Your back. § Who is a God like You, pardoning iniquity? He does not retain His anger forever, because He delights in mercy. § To Him who loved us and washed us from our sins in His own blood … to Him be glory and dominion forever and ever. Amen.

Ps. 25:7;  Isa. 44:22;  Isa. 43:25;  Isa. 1:18;  Jer. 31:34;  Mic. 7:19;  Isa. 38:17;  Mic. 7:18;  Rev. 1:5,6
